The rise of artificial intelligence in the creative sphere has sparked a deep debate about who deserves credit—and ownership—for a work. When an artist conceptualizes, a machine generates, and a human edits, where does human authorship end and algorithmic begin? This article explores that tension from a technical and business perspective, analyzing how digital tools are redefining the concept of a masterpiece and what solutions companies like Q2BSTUDIO can offer to navigate this new landscape.

For centuries, artistic authorship has been grounded in the notion of intentionality: the artist conceives, chooses, and executes. But generative AI systems—from DALL·E to language models—introduce a layer of autonomy that challenges that logic. A painter who feeds a prompt does not control every pixel; a musician who uses AI for harmonization does not decide every note. The question is not only philosophical but legal and commercial: who licenses, who sells, who sues?

In the business world, integrating AI into creative workflows requires rethinking attribution. It is not about resolving ownership abstractly, but about designing systems that record, measure, and protect contributions. This is where custom software becomes relevant: platforms that track the intervention of each agent—human or artificial—allow transparent and auditable authorship metrics.

However, measuring authorship through quantifiable actions—as the ArtSplit provotype did in recent studies—is problematic. Creative intent cannot be reduced to clicks or parameters. An artist may feel a work is theirs even if the machine painted 90% of the strokes, because they conceived the idea. Conversely, minimal intervention may feel like misappropriation if the human only pushes a button. Technology must respect that subjectivity, not replace it.

Therefore, from a business perspective, the solution is not a universal scoring system, but flexible tools that allow creators to define their own attribution rules. An animation studio might want the director always listed as primary author, while a generative art collective could distribute credits based on percentage contributions. Custom application development enables exactly that: tailoring authorship logic to each context.
